Let’s say you want to buy a new car with BTC. Based on the current rates, the dealer could theoretically accept 10 BTC instead of cash, which would be the cash equivalent of around $57K. However, due to the volatility of BTC, it may only be worth $5100 per coin 48 hours later. So now, you as the dealer just sold a $57K car for $51K based on what you now have as a result of that exchange. However, let’s say the following week, the price goes up to $6100 per coin. Now the dealer’s happy, because they sold a $57K car for $61K, but the consumer is ticked off because they could have kept their coins for a week and bought a bigger and nicer car with the same amount. So the waters get muddied that way.
Cryptocurrency is brilliant in concept and there’s no denying there’s a strong market for it. But it’s going to have to become WAAAY more stable before most companies will be willing to accept it unquestioningly.
